What is the unit of measure for force?
Newton
What is Newton's First Law of Motion?
Every object in a state of uniform motion will remain in that state of motion unless an external force acts on it
In a tug of war, when one team is pulling with a force of 100 N and the other 80 N, what is the net force?
20 N
What is Newton's 2nd Law of Motion?
The acceleration of an object as produced by a net force is directly proportional to the magnitude of the net force, in the same direction as the net force, and inversely proportional to the mass of the object.
In the equation F = ma, what does m represent?
Mass
What is Newton's Third Law of Motion?
For every action, there is an equal and opposite reaction
